It refers to a loan or an advance where the borrower has not made payments of principal or interest for a period of 90 days or more. In other …

WebNPA or non-performing assets refers to outstanding loans and advances in which the borrower fails to pay principal and interest payments to the lender for more than 90 days. In such cases, the lender considers the loan ‘in default’ and classifies it as an NPA in the balance sheet of the financial year.
